3-Methyl-5-(1,3-thiazol-5-yl)aniline (0.250 g, 1.31 mmol), the product of Step 1 (0.227 g, 1.31 mmol), palladium(II) acetate (0.0295 g, 0.131 mmol), xantphos (0.114 g, 0.197 mmol), and cesium carbonate (0.856 g, 2.63 mmol) were added to a dry flask. The flask was degassed with argon and then dioxane (4.4 ml) was added. The reaction mixture was degassed with argon for 5 minutes, and then heated to 100° C. After 2 hours, the reaction mixture was cooled to room temperature, diluted with ethyl acetate, washed with brine, dried over magnesium sulfate, filtered, and concentrated. The residue was purified by flash chromatography on silica gel (EtOAc/dichloromethane gradient) to afford 4-cyclopropyl-5-fluoro-N-[3-methyl-5-(1,3-thiazol-5-yl)phenyl]pyrimidin-2-amine (0.390 g, 1.20 mmol, 91% yield). MS ESI: [M+H]+ m/z 326.8. 1H NMR (500 MHz, DMSO-d6) δ 9.59 (s, 1H); 9.06 (s, 1H); 8.38 (d, J=2.5 Hz, 1H); 8.19 (s, 1H); 7.94 (s, 1H); 7.39 (s, 1H); 7.10 (s, 1H); 2.29 (s, 31-1); 2.28-2.23 (m, 1H); 1.18-1.14 (m, 4H).
